Abstract

The invention provides a beverage production machine having an apparatus for recognizing a package. The apparatus comprises two resonant tank circuits, each comprising a coil and a capacitor; two electronic circuits for detecting changes in coil impedance; a means for generating a signal which is indicative of the changes; and means for controlling the beverage production machine according to the signal. The machine also comprises a holder for supporting the package. The package for use in the machine comprises a base unit having a compartment which contains tea material, and a rim with a projecting lip; conductive material associated with the package having two edge sections situated on opposite sides of the compartment; and a lid attached to the base unit around the rim, the central portion of the lid comprising at least one perforated line. The invention also provides a method of recognizing the package.

Claims (59)

1. A beverage production machine comprising:

a reservoir;

a chamber;

a pump;

a valve;

a heater; and

an apparatus for recognising a package, the apparatus comprising:

two resonant tank circuits, each one comprising a coil and a capacitor;

two electronic detection circuits for detecting changes in coil impedance;

a means for generating a signal, wherein the signal is indicative of the changes in coil impedance; and

a control means communicable with the pump, the valve, and the heater, the control means for controlling at least one parameter of the beverage production machine according to the signal;

wherein the package comprises a base unit, the base unit having a first shape;

wherein the beverage production machine further comprises a package holder having a second shape, the package holder for selectively supporting the package within the machine and that interacts with the package to direct the location and alignment of the package within the beverage production machine such that the first shape aligns with the second shape in any one of n fixed orientations; and

wherein n is an integer.

2. A beverage production machine as claimed in claim 1 , wherein the control means controls one or more of the temperature, pressure, volume or flow rate of the brewing liquid, the path(s) the brewing liquid follows within the beverage production machine and/or the brewing time.

3. A beverage production machine as claimed in claim 1 which contains a package, the package comprising:

a base unit having a compartment containing tea material, and a rim;

conductive material associated with the package, the conductive material having two edge sections which are situated on opposite sides of the compartment; and

a lid attached to the base unit around the rim so as to enclose the tea material within the package, the lid comprising:

a central lidding portion comprising at least one perforated line;

wherein the package can be aligned within the beverage production machine in any one of n fixed orientations, wherein n is 1, 2, 3, or 4.

4. A package for a beverage production machine, the package comprising:

a base unit having a compartment containing tea material and a rim;

conductive material associated with the package, the conductive material having two edge sections which are situated on opposite sides of the compartment;

a lid attached to the base unit around the rim so as to enclose the tea material within the package, the lid comprising:

a central lidding portion comprising at least one perforated line; and

a projecting lip extending partially or wholly around the rim;

wherein the package can be aligned within the beverage production machine in any one of n fixed orientations;

wherein n is 1, 2, 3, or 4;

wherein the conductive material is associated with the projecting lip; and

wherein the lid comprises a peripheral portion overlaying the projecting lip.

5. A package as claimed in claim 4 , wherein the lid comprises the conductive material.

6. A package as claimed in claim 5 , wherein the lid comprises metallic foil, preferably a laminate of aluminum foil and polyethylene.

7. A package as claimed in claim 4 , wherein the projecting lip has an underside and the conductive material is associated with the underside of the projecting lip.

8. A package as claimed in claim 4 , wherein the projecting lip comprises the conductive material.

9. A package as claimed in claim 4 , wherein the edge sections are substantially straight-edged sections which are parallel to one another.

10. A package as claimed in claim 9 , wherein the edge sections extend across the entire width of the projecting lip.

11. A package as claimed in claim 4 , wherein the base unit is formed from a non-conductive material.

12. A package as claimed in claim 4 , wherein the projecting lip is shaped so as to direct the alignment of the package within the beverage production machine.

13. A method of recognising a package as claimed in claim 4 in a beverage production machine according to claim 1 , the method comprising:

placing the package in the package holder;

applying alternating current to the two coils while the package is stationary, the coils being positioned in the beverage production machine such that they generate eddy currents within the conductive material adjacent to the edge sections;

detecting a change in coil impedance for each of the coils;

generating a signal indicative of the change in impedance; and

identifying the package according to the signal.

14. A method as claimed in claim 13 , wherein the package is identified by comparing the signal to a number of reference signals, each one corresponding to a certain type of package; and

wherein identification of the package controls at least one parameter of the beverage production machine.
